Q: Is 85,881,260 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 85,881,260 is not a prime number.

Why is 85,881,260 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 85881260 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 5 10 20 331 662 1,324 1,655 3,310 6,620 12,973 25,946 51,892 64,865 129,730 259,460 4,294,063 8,588,126 17,176,252 21,470,315 42,940,630 and 85,881,260, with no remainder.

Since 85,881,260 cannot be divided by just 1 and 85,881,260, it is not a prime number.
